Our Dredging project begins next week, weather permitting. The lake is at Winter Pool so the dock is well out of the way. When we finish the slope to the bottom of the lake will be a much steeper grade and we will have 8 Feet of additional depth. As you can see here we have a drainage ditch across our property. This is what is silting up our cove. All of this will be back filled with the dirt/spoil out of the lake. Ironically I am getting the most benefit but it is saving the others a ton of money because we are using the spoil on my property instead of trucking it out and paying to dump it somewhere...
Image

In this area we will be building a catch pond with river rock that will catch the water coming down the hill. Then it will be piped down to the lake and come out through the rip rap on shore. The pipes will be buried under the spoil. This will ensure that the spoil will not re-erode back into the cove.
Image

All of the flags indicate where the dirt/spoil will be distributed and smoothed. This time next year at low pool our dock will be 50 to 60 feet closer to our house than it is now. As you can see all of the docks get closer together as we "chase the shore line" when they lower the lake. Once this project is completed our docks will now go up and down as opposed to in and out, giving us a lot more space. We are dredging out from 4 lots but all of the spoil will end up on my lot. We will also now be able to put in a nice walk way down to the water.
Image

Lastly we will be continuing the rip rap all the way around the cove across my property and then we can build a nice deck that we can use to walk down to the dock. After all this I will now be able to get a boat lift (because of the increased depth), increase the amount of time I can leave my boat in the water by about 2 months, and we will be able to go to and from the lake without getting muddy anymore :)
